I am using Word 2007 SP1 with Vista. *If I go into Word Options -
Proofing and check "Check spelling as you type" it will work on the
document and I am currently in and any subsequent documents I create
during the time Word is open. *But as soon as I close and reopen word,
the option is unchecked again. *I can change any other option and it
will stick but "Check spelling as you type" and "Use contextual
spelling" will not stick.


Does anyone know if this option is a registry change or a change to
some file which I might not have rights? *I am really drawing a blank.
